The Gustrel weather-alert fan-out distributes severity-tagged alerts from the Ombracast ingest layer to registered plugin endpoints. Plugins must acknowledge delivery within five seconds or the alert is requeued with backoff; three failures move the endpoint to a quarantine list reviewed weekly. Schema changes to the alert envelope are announced two releases in advance in the changelog. Core routing logic, quarantine policy, and schema versioning are not open to plugin modification. For escalations, contact the component owner listed below.

named custodian: Druion Kelix Brivan

Disbursement schedules remain unchanged, though discretionary spend should be deferred where possible until collections normalize. Treasury has extended the short-term facility as a buffer, so no branch-level liquidity action is required. Finance Director Abrell will circulate revised targets at month-end. The confidential planning context for these figures appears directly below.

confidential, kahog-bawif: The northern region missed its Pramir quota by 20.0 percent last quarter. Casaxek Freight plans to lower the Fraion list price by 41.5 percent in December. The finance team signed off on a budget of $236.4 million for Project Druius. The renewal with Fenysix Partners closes at $91.3 million a year, 2.1 percent below the last contract.

Runbook: Deep-link routing (Hoplink SDK)

Hey plugin folks — if deep links bounce back to the home screen, your routing table probably isn't authenticated against the Hoplink resolver. The resolver refuses unsigned route registrations. Fix is quick: open your plugin's environment file and add this line:

secret setting of tajof-bahif: COURIER_KEY3=65d

This fragment covers promoting the AddrAssist address-autocomplete widget from staging to production. As release manager, verify that the suggestion index finished its nightly rebuild and that the fallback geocoder is healthy before proceeding. Canary the widget to five percent of traffic for thirty minutes, watching completion-rate and latency dashboards; abort if suggestion latency exceeds 200 ms at p95. Once the canary passes, apply the production configuration, confirming every field matches the block below.

deployment values, hadup-yajog:
[holion]
team = silwyn
access_code = ac_eb6e99
host = holion.novacio.internal
port = 5672
owner = kasok.sorion
peer = sorvan.kelvinet.local